93. Surah Ad-Duha
1. Wad duhaa
وَالضُّحَىٰ
By the Glorious Morning Light,
2. Wal laili iza sajaa
وَاللَّيْلِ إِذَا سَجَىٰ
And by the Night when it is still,-
3. Ma wad da'aka rabbuka wa ma qalaa
مَا وَدَّعَكَ رَبُّكَ وَمَا قَلَىٰ
Thy Guardian-Lord hath not forsaken thee, nor is He displeased.
4. Walal-aakhiratu khairul laka minal-oola
وَلَلْآخِرَةُ خَيْرٌ لَكَ مِنَ الْأُولَىٰ
And verily the Hereafter will be better for thee than the present.
5. Wa la sawfa y'uteeka rabbuka fatarda
وَلَسَوْفَ يُعْطِيكَ رَبُّكَ فَتَرْضَىٰ
And soon will thy Guardian-Lord give thee (that wherewith) thou shalt be well-pleased.
6. Alam ya jidka yateeman fa aawaa
أَلَمْ يَجِدْكَ يَتِيمًا فَآوَىٰ
Did He not find thee an orphan and give thee shelter (and care)?
7. Wa wa jadaka daal lan fahada
وَوَجَدَكَ ضَالًّا فَهَدَىٰ
And He found thee wandering, and He gave thee guidance.
8. Wa wa jadaka 'aa-ilan fa aghnaa
وَوَجَدَكَ عَائِلًا فَأَغْنَىٰ
And He found thee in need, and made thee independent.
9. Fa am mal yateema fala taqhar
فَأَمَّا الْيَتِيمَ فَلَا تَقْهَرْ
Therefore, treat not the orphan with harshness,
10. Wa am mas saa-ila fala tanhar
وَأَمَّا السَّائِلَ فَلَا تَنْهَرْ
Nor repulse the petitioner (unheard);
11. Wa amma bi ni'mati rabbika fahad dith
وَأَمَّا بِنِعْمَةِ رَبِّكَ فَحَدِّثْ
But the bounty of the Lord - rehearse and proclaim!
